The Matrix class that wrap around CvMat in OpenCV

C# | Visual Basic | Visual C++ |
[SerializableAttribute] public class Matrix<TDepth> : CvArray<TDepth>, ICloneable, IEquatable<Matrix<TDepth>> where TDepth : new()
<SerializableAttribute> _ Public Class Matrix(Of TDepth As New) _ Inherits CvArray(Of TDepth) _ Implements ICloneable, IEquatable(Of Matrix(Of TDepth))
[SerializableAttribute] generic<typename TDepth> where TDepth : gcnew() public ref class Matrix : public CvArray<TDepth>, ICloneable, IEquatable<Matrix<TDepth>^>

- TDepth
- Depth of this matrix (either Byte, SByte, Single, double, UInt16, Int16 or Int32)
